Time is our most valuable asset. It's the only thing we can't get more of. Once it's gone, it's gone forever. That's why it's so important to do what we can to increase its value.


There are a few reasons why increasing the value of our time is important.

  1. It can help us to achieve our goals more quickly. When we focus on the things that are most important to us and make the most of our time, we can get more done in less time. This can free up our time for other things that we enjoy or that are important to us.

  2. Increasing the value of our time can help us to reduce stress. When we feel like we're constantly running out of time, it can be stressful. But when we're able to manage our time effectively and focus on the things that are most important, we can feel more in control and less stressed.

  3. It can help us to live a more fulfilling life. When we're able to spend our time on things that we enjoy and that make a difference, we feel more satisfied with our lives. We also have more time to connect with the people we care about and to make a positive impact on the world.

How to Increase the Value of Your Time

Here are some tips for increasing the value of your time:

  • Be intentional about how you spend your time. Take some time each week to reflect on your priorities and goals. What do you want to achieve in the coming weeks, months, and years? Once you know what's important to you, you can start to make choices about how you spend your time that are aligned with your values.

  • Say no to things that aren't a priority. It's okay to say no to requests that aren't aligned with your goals or that will take up too much of your time. Learning to say no can be difficult, but it's important to protect your time and energy for the things that matter most to you.

  • Prioritise self-care. This means taking time for activities that help you relax, de-stress, and recharge. Some examples of self-care activities include: getting enough sleep, exercising, spending time in nature, reading, listening to music, or spending time with loved ones.

  • Set boundaries. It's important to set boundaries with others so that you don't overextend yourself. This means being clear about your availability and what you're willing to take on. It also means learning to say no to requests that would violate your boundaries.

  • Delegate tasks. If you have too much on your plate, don't be afraid to delegate tasks to others. This can free up your time so that you can focus on the things that are most important to you.

  • Take breaks. It's important to take breaks throughout the day, even if it's just for a few minutes. Getting up and moving around, or taking a few deep breaths, can help you to refresh and recharge.

When you make time for the things that are important to you and take care of your mental health, you're increasing the value of your time. This can lead to a more fulfilling and satisfying life.

Here are some additional tips for increasing the value of your time from a mental wellness perspective:

  • Focus on the present moment. When you're constantly worrying about the past or the future, you're not able to fully enjoy the present moment. This can lead to stress, anxiety, and depression. Practicing mindfulness can help you to stay focused on the present moment and appreciate the good things in your life.

  • Be grateful. Taking some time each day to express gratitude for the things you have can help you to appreciate your life and feel more positive. Gratitude can also help to reduce stress and improve your mental health.

  • Help others. Helping others is a great way to give back and feel good about yourself. It can also help to reduce stress and improve your mental health.
